The story of a young, curious, and green-loving photojournalist named Jade, out to unravel an alien conspiracy on her home planet of Hillys.
The sequel to Jak and Daxter: The Precursor Legacy adds free-roaming elements and vehicles, and takes on a darker, more violent tone.
This strategic action game follows a four-man squad of SAS or Delta Force troops on missions through Iraq during the Gulf war.
Players fight zombies and collect brains throughout the course of over 1000 levels.
Freaky Flyers is a mascot-style racing game that puts characters into tiny, cartoonish planes with power-ups that can help turn the tide of a race.
Taking place in the Old Republic era of Star Wars, around 4000 years before the events of the films, Knights of the Old Republic is a third-person turn-based RPG where players travel the galaxy as a mysterious Republic soldier, racing against time to thwart a massive Sith fleet.
Return to Castle Wolfenstein is an occult spin on World War II, as Hitler uses the power of the dead to try and win the war.
A free multiplayer-only standalone expansion to Return to Castle Wolfenstein, building on its team-based multiplayer with new weapons, reworked classes, multi-map campaigns, and player upgrades.
Planetside is a massively multiplayer online first person shooter developed and published by Sony Online Entertainment released in May 2003. SOE CEO John Smedley announced that Planetside would be going Free to Play later in 2012.
B.J. returns to Europe to fight the Nazis and the results of their new experiments. Original game is unlocked on completion of the campaign mode.
An educational third/first-person shooter.
007: Everything or Nothing is a 3rd-person action game from Electronic Arts in the James Bond franchise. The game features Pierce Brosnan's likeness and voice as Bond, Willem Dafoe as the chief antagonist and other notable actors as new and recurring characters in an original movie-style adventure.
A James Bond first-person shooter from Eurocom.
Spearhead is the first, out of two, expansion packs made available for Medal of Honor: Allied Assault.
NS blends first-person combat with real-time strategy. It features intense "marines vs. aliens" teamplay, where one marine can become "Commander" and leads players from a top-down perspective.
The sequel to the PS2 launch title TimeSplitters, TimeSplitters 2 follows two futuristic soldiers on a frantic rush through time and space to retrieve the the Time Crystals from the evil TimeSplitters.
Conflict: Desert Storm places you in the shoes of four SAS or Delta Force specialists as you are tasked with spearheading the assault on Iraq as they invade Kuwait.
The Man of Steel has his hands full as he battles the combined forces of Lex Luthor, Darkseid, and their robot army in this superhero action game.
Battlefield 1942, the first in the acclaimed Battlefield franchise, pits Axis versus Allies in large-scale multiplayer battles.
Turok: Evolution is a re-imagining of the acclaimed first person shooter series for Xbox, PS2 and GCN. Many fans say this entry, however, fails to live up to the standard set by its predecessors.
The semi-sequel to the 1982 sci-fi horror film.
Frontline follows the European Theater, starting with the Normandy Beach landings.
Space-based MMO featuring real-time space combat and strategic management of planets and resources.
B.J. Blazkowicz returns to fight elite Nazi troopers, supernatural creatures, and mechanized super soldiers in this reboot of the original 1991 classic Wolfenstein 3D.
Agent Under Fire is a game released by EA under the James Bond license. It was the first James Bond game released for the then new generation of consoles.
Syphon Filter 3, released on November 7th, 2001, is the third game in the Syphon Filter Series, keeping most elements from the previous games intact, while being most notable for its similarities to the first games.
Featured in the PS2 release of Half-Life, Decay follows a story running parallel to that of Half-Life, Opposing Force and Blue Shift, featuring two of Gordon Freeman's colleagues unseen in other games. Designed for co-op play, the player must switch back and forth between the two characters if playing alone.
Differing from previous games in the X-COM series, Enforcer puts the player in the titular role, tasked with ridding various levels of a nefarious alien presence with severe prejudice. Along the way, the player will have the opportunity to pick up various weapons and researchable artifacts.
